When turnstile counts at Brackenfield Arena drift from gate-staff tallies, restart the Tallygate ingest worker first. If counts remain stale after five minutes, the sensor feed has likely desynced and rows must be replayed manually. Replay requires direct access to the counts database via the connection string below.

database URL for bahop-yagep: mssql://sildor_svc:35ha7jz@db-fb6d.nelvrodyn.example:5432/casath

## Authentication

DiffHarbor streams diffs for files up to 4 GB, so auth happens once per session, not per chunk — worth knowing before you audit the token flow. All requests go through the Lanternwick gateway, which validates against our internal Keymast service. Scopes are read-only by default; write access needs a separate grant from the platform team. No tokens ever land in logs (we scrub at the gateway). For local testing, use the staging key below.

service key, tafog-fajop: kto11_qcz7hs8cjIG

## 2.8.1 — Key rotation for TrackHook dispatcher

Rotated the signing credentials used by the TrackHook parcel-tracking webhook after the quarterly audit flagged the previous key's age. All outbound events are now signed with the replacement key; consumers verifying against the old key will fail closed, which is intentional. Reviewers should confirm the verifier config in both staging and production references the new material. For verification purposes, the active signing key is as follows.

deploy key for hahip-tagag: bky13_v7Jcnj5iGoCSn

Handover: Payflux integration tests — for Dara, picking up from Miko. The flaky suite is almost entirely in the settlement path; retries mask a race between the ledger write and the webhook ack. I've pinned the sandbox gateway to sequential mode and that stabilized 9 of 11 failures. The remaining two only reproduce when the timeout is under 300ms. Before rerunning, verify your local environment matches the staging configuration below.

settings of fajog-hahif:
[sorax]
port = 7000
region = upper-2
host = sorax.nelvroworks.corp
timeout_ms = 3000
retries = 4